Heads up: the Quillbranch staging cluster occasionally hits flaky DNS resolution when the internal resolver pool rotates. You'll see intermittent lookup failures for services behind the Mistgate proxy, usually clearing within a minute. It's annoying but known, and the infra crew at Tarnwell Systems is tracking a fix. If you spot anything that looks like DNS tampering rather than flakiness, flag it to the resolver team directly.

pager mailbox: holius@nelvrogrid.internal

## Key Ceremony Checklist — Item 7 (Payroll Export v3)

Contractor note: the Meridian Payroll export moved from fixed-width to the v3 envelope. Old signing keys are retired. During the ceremony, witness count must be two; phones out of the room. After the HSM confirms the new key, the verification step asks for a passphrase. Enter the recovery passphrase that follows.

recovery phrase for fajeg-kawep: druix-gorius-briax-ulaeth-fraox-lammir-pelox-jormir-pelwyn-julir

## Dark Mode — Glintboard Admin

Scope: theme toggle, persisted per user, no flash-of-wrong-theme on load. Implementation uses CSS variables swapped at the root; charts re-render on toggle. On-call note: if users report unreadable widgets after a deploy, the contrast floor or transition timing likely regressed — revert the theme bundle first, debug later. Do not hotfix individual component colors; fix the variable set. The contrast and timing constants currently shipped are listed below.

constants for haduf-fawef:
BUDGETS = {
    "julok": 271,
    "gilath": 386,
    "ralius": 372,
    "holael": 458,
    "wenir": 392,
}

# Spoolwright microservice — environment configuration
# Maintained for the release manager; review before each cut.
# Spoolwright handles print-job queuing for the Halverton office fleet.
# Non-sensitive settings (queue depth, retry backoff, spool directory)
# are defined further down and rarely change between releases.
# The broker credential, however, is rotated at every release and must
# be inserted manually at cut time. Place the rotated credential on
# the next line, immediately after this comment:

sealed setting: ARCHIVE_KEY3=c1f